   - *Universal Code of Conduct Ratification Results are out -* The global
   decision process on the enforcement of the UCoC via SecurePoll was held
   from 7 to 21 March. Over 2,300 eligible voters from at least 128 different
   home projects submitted their opinions and comments. (continue reading

   - *The Movement Charter Drafting Committee is All Set -* The Committee
   of fifteen members which was elected in October 2021, has agreed on the
   essential values and methods for its work, and has started to create the
   outline of the Movement Charter draft. (continue reading
